Gazpacho
|
|
Serves 4
|
|
|
|
 |
This chilled soup, inspired by a dish from Andalusia, Spain, refreshes
and nourishes. It's filled with sweet tomatoes, tangy green bell
peppers, cool cucumbers, savory garlic, a hint of hot sauce and basil.
It's great for serving at summer barbecues.
3 medium tomatoes, peeled and chopped ½ cup cucumber, seeded and chopped ½ cup green pepper, chopped 2 green onions, sliced 2 cups low-sodium vegetable juice cocktail 1 tablespoon lemon juice ½ teaspoon basil, dried ¼ teaspoon hot pepper sauce 1 clove garlic, minced
1. In a large mixing bowl, combine all ingredients. 2. Cover and chill in the refrigerator for several hours.
